CPRM Celebrates 46th Annual Fiesta
The Confraternity of the Perpetual Rosary Movement (CPRM) celebrates its 46th Annual Fiesta of Our Lady of the Most Holy Rosary on October 26, 2024 with a theme: “Birhen Maria, Modelo sa usa ka Mapaubsanon ug Malipayong Piniyalan nga sa Dios Gikahimut-an”.
The fiesta celebration started with a recitation of the Holy Rosary and Procession at 7:00 o’clock in the morning and followed by input of Bro. Marco Jay Suazo, CPRM Youth Ministry Head and Formator of Our Lady of Fatima Parish, Davao City wherein he shared his insights on the different titles of Mary in which Our Lady of the Most Holy Rosary is one of them..
The Eucharistic Celebration was held at the Archdiocesan Shrine of Our Lady of the Most Holy Rosary, Buhangin, Davao City at 9:00 o’clock in the morning and was presided by the Parish Priest of St. Mary of the Perpetual Rosary Parish, Rev. Fr. Dionisio C. Tabiliran. In his homily Fr. Diony shared the acronym of MARY.
M – Mother of God. She is not only the Morher of God but a Mother of All. Whoever seeks for help, she listens and always come for her aid.
A – Acceptance. She is open to the plan of God and accepts the challenges to be the Mother of God.
R – Rejoice. Blessedness, a reason for her to rejoice, called to be happy and be holy.
Y – Yearning. Mary’s yearning and longing is to be of service to God her savior and master. It shows her willingness to become the lowly servant and handmaid of God.
Fr. Diony was also glad to see many CPRM from the different clusters of the Archdiocese of Davao, Diocese of Digos and Diocese of Tagum who joined the annual fiesta celebration.
